Cicinis 2023, the Sauvignon Blanc of Attems, a company of the Marchesi Frescobaldi Group, born from the ancient hills of Collio

Attems, a Friulian company of the Marchesi Frescobaldi Group, announces the release international markets of Cicinis 2023, a nonostante Sauvignon Blanc that embodies the extraordinary expression of the Collio terroir.

The Collio terroir and the birth of Cicinis

Cicinis is produced entirely from Sauvignon Blanc grapes selected from the Attems vineyards, located a terraced hill at the foot of Mount Via crucis (Podgora) quanto a the heart of the Collio Goriziano. This terroir, characterized by soils rich quanto a sand and silt derived from the disintegration of sandstone rocks known locally as Ponca, offers a perfect presupposto for the cultivation of a Sauvignon Blanc with distinctive organoleptic characteristics.

The 68 hectares owned by Attems, of which 44 are planted with vineyards, are part of a context of great biodiversity. The proximity to the sea further contributes to the quality of the wine: the reflected light of the sea increases the vigor of the plants, while the campo da golf manure practiced quanto a the vineyard enriches the soil quanto a a natural way, promoting the vitality of the plants and reducing soil erosion.

Vinification of Cicinis 2023

The vinification of Cicinis 2023 respects the natural balance of the terroir. The grapes, harvested by hand at dawn, are delicately pressed whole and the must obtained is decanted for 24 hours. Fermentation takes place 40% quanto a cement tanks, 10% quanto a new barriques and the remaining 50% quanto a second and third passage barriques and tonneaux. The wine ages for 7 months the lees, enriching itself quanto a complexity without undergoing malolactic fermentation.

DOC Collio Sauvignon Blanc Cicinis 2023

Tasting quaderno

Visual examination: bright straw yellow with golden streaks.

Olfactory examination: inebriating olfactory profile of particular elegance and finesse, quanto a which hints of white peach, apple, pineapple, lime and grapefruit are clearly outlined, followed by floral and spicy touches.

Taste-olfactory examination: the fresh and soft sip expresses great pleasure, with a savory vein to mark the perfect balance and a spicy trail quanto a the finale.

Pairing: excellent with shellfish, fish first courses, white meat.

About Attems

Attems, a company of the Marchesi Frescobaldi Group, continues to interpret the Collio terreno with authenticity and innovation. With a history rooted quanto a Friulian viticulture, Attems stands out for the production of wines with a strong and distinctive character. Its 44 hectares of vineyards located at an average altitude of 130 meters above sea level are dedicated to native and international varieties such as Ribolla Gialla, Pinot Insignificante, Chardonnay and of course Sauvignon Blanc. Among its flagship wines, quanto a addition to Cicinis – Collio DOC, there are Trebes – Collio DOC, a Ribolla Gialla with fresh and mineral quaderno, and Pinot Insignificante Ramato – Friuli DOC, soft and citrusy, which reflect elegance and complexity of one of the most suitable territories for Italian viticulture.
